Proscaf enables streamlined, compliant, and secure scaffold access to temporary site buildings such as lunchrooms, toilets, and portable offices. Designed to align with the fluctuating layout and demands of modern construction sites, Proscaf’s access solutions ensure seamless pedestrian movement and emergency egress across uneven terrain, modular setups, or tight site boundaries.
Proscaf components provide fast, safe access routes including stairs, ramps, and landings — all customisable to specific height, load, and spatial requirements. The system is particularly beneficial for high-traffic areas and where rapid installation and changeovers are required.

Proscaf enables access to these structures using modular aluminium Z stairs, Proscaf stair towers, or adjustable stair and landing combinations. Components like U-transoms and deck-to-deck transoms allow for accurate deck alignment with door thresholds, eliminating trip hazards. Guardrails, toe boards, and handrails ensure full compliance with workplace health and safety regulations. These structures can be engineered to accommodate variable heights, slopes, and positioning.

As projects progress, site accommodation often needs to be relocated to make way for new works, staging zones, or heavy equipment access. Proscaf’s modular scaffold design allows for quick dismantling, relocation, and reinstallation of access structures with minimal labour and no need for hot works or permanent fixtures. Stair towers and access platforms can be crane-lifted into place or rolled into new positions, reducing downtime and keeping the site operational during transition phases. With engineered consistency across components, the system supports flexible re-use without compromising on compliance or load capacity.
